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Station Facilities: Simple and Essential

As you step onto the New Lane platform, you'll find it equipped with the essentials needed for a seamless travel experience. While the station does not boast a ticket office, there are ticket machines available for you to collect your pre-purchased tickets. Ticket collection is straightforward, with machines easily accessible for all passengers, including those needing additional assistance. An induction loop is also on hand to aid those who may require auditory assistance.

However, when it comes to amenities, New Lane station remains quite rudimentary. There are no waiting rooms, nor are there accessible toilets or refreshment facilities. Nevertheless, passengers can enjoy available seating while they wait for their trains. For those seeking tranquility over luxury, the station's minimal hustle and bustle might ideally match their travel ethos.

Accessibility and Support

For those with mobility considerations, New Lane provides step-free access via ramps to both platforms, categorized under Category B. Although this allows for more accessible travel, potential users should note that there are no tactile paving options. Assistance is available from the train conductors, and advance arrangements for help can be procured through the Passenger Assist service, with full details available here.

Facilities and Services at Bootle New Strand

At Bootle New Strand, travelers can purchase and collect tickets from the Ticket Office, which operates daily with extended hours from early morning until midnight. Smartcard services are available, adding to the convenience, though there are no ticket vending machines on-site. The station is equipped with an induction loop to support those with hearing impairments.

While the station doesn’t have the luxuries of a waiting room or first-class lounge, seating is available. Passengers will find no restroom facilities, but those in need of assistance can take advantage of staff help points and customer service offerings. Luggage storage and refreshment options are limited, with only a news agent present.

Access and Assistance

In terms of accessibility, Bootle New Strand station shines with step-free access across all areas, although some ramps are steep. Passengers can also find ramps for train access, ensuring smooth transitions. Assistance for travelers with mobility impairments is available, with one accessible parking space and dedicated set-down/pick-up points.

For cyclists, the station provides 32 spaces in bicycle stands and racks, with free secure storage access, although it lacks facilities for cycle hire. CCTV ensures added security for your bikes.

Onward Travel Options

Bootle New Strand is well-connected to other transportation links, making it easy to continue your journey. If rail services are temporarily unavailable, a rail replacement service is accessible from Washington Parade nearby. Although there's no taxi rank, travelers can find further transport information through Merseytravel or call the Traveline for assistance.

For air travelers, Liverpool John Lennon Airport is the nearest choice. Convenient combined rail and bus tickets can be purchased from any Merseyrail station. Simply ask for "Liverpool John Lennon Airport" when buying your ticket to include the 86A or 80A bus ride from Liverpool South Parkway station to the airport.
